About The Position

Incumbents of positions in this series prepare or review plans, designs, specifications and cost estimates for engineering projects; prepare and/or review reports, studies and analytical data; perform calculations relating to engineering problems; perform engineering surveys; inspect construction and/or maintenance work; and perform professional engineering duties in such areas as highways, bridges, buildings and facilities all in accordance with sound engineering principles, applicable laws, regulations and standards.

Responsibilities

  • Performs complex engineering reviews of permit application submittals and recommends modifications to plans, specifications, TTCP's, and engineering agreements in accordance with MassDOT design criteria, policies, and regulations.
  • Serve as Project Manager for detailed Permitted projects. Provides guidance and direction to Consultants Developers, Public Entities, subordinates, and others to insure Access Permitting review and issuance is performed in accordance with current CMR's and that associated construction activities are performed in accordance with current standards.
  • Supervises and coordinates the activities of subordinates engaged in Civil Engineering activities to ensure effective operations. Provides direction and consistent employee evaluation.
  • Consults and coordinates with various District and Statewide Units and Sections to ensure timely review distribution. Serves as District liaison in the scheduling of meetings, conference calls, etc.
  • Insures effective and accurate data entry into Permits database. Appropriately archives permit records for accessibility.
  • Performs customer service work (email, telephone, and person to person) to potential Grantee's and other public and private entities to ensure an effective, consistent, and streamlined MassDOT permitting process.
  • Performs final unit review and approval of all District Permits requiring DHD signature.
  • Prepares and reviews outgoing correspondence in response to customer inquiries, permit submittals, and other related unit matters requiring an official response.
  • Performs a variety of functions related to employee supervision including delegating work commensurate with staff titles, EPRS, employee discipline, review of weekly time sheets (SSTA), review of personnel policies, etc.
